The IOC says it will "explore the legal options" for a possible total ban on the Russian team from the Olympics in Rio de Janeiro.
A full Russian ban from next month's Olympics was among a list of requests by WADA following a report that confirmed claims of state-backed Russian cheating at the Sochi Olympics and beyond.
